Transaction c4668e342fc158fd2ffa0d7ce1667157ee3a2a375173736e4540b86209661089
1 Input
1 Output
-
c4668e342fc158fd2ffa0d7ce1667157ee3a2a375173736e4540b86209661089:0
- value
- 3608900
- script pubkey
- OP_0 OP_PUSHBYTES_20 a861869313779d74f5e43c83ad5a50608931fd2c
- address
- bc1q4pscdycnw7whfa0y8jp66kjsvzynrlfvk5agh2